As Italy's Alpine glaciers recede, the melted water contributes to rising sea levels. The loss of glaciers also increases global temperatures as the large tracts of white ice are no longer present to reflect the sun's rays back out to space. WebClimate. Most of Italy has a Mediterranean type of climate, which has cool, rainy winters and hot, dry summers. WebJan 18, 2024 · May weather in Italy is typically beautiful. Northern Italy is warming up but still can see snow at higher elevations. Temperatures hover around the 15°C mark (59°F). Central Italy warms up quite a bit in May (especially in recent years). Temperatures are usually around 18° C (64°F). WebMar 3, 2024 · The country of Italy has a mostly Mediterranean climate characterized by hot, dry summers and cold, rainy winters. But at nearly 1,200 kilometers (736 miles) in length north to south, Italy also has a variety of sub- and micro-climates where seasonal weather can differ greatly from national norms.
